These purine-pyrimidine pairs, which are called base complements, connect the two strands of the helix and are often compared to the rungs of a ladder. Only pairing purine with pyrimidine ensures a constant width for the DNA. WebChargaff's rules state that in the DNA of any species and any organism, the amount of guanine should be equal to the amount of cytosine and the amount of adenine should be equal to the amount of thymine.Further a 1:1 stoichiometric ratio of purine and pyrimidine bases (i.e., A+G=T+C) should exist.This pattern is found in both strands of the DNA. The ability of the purine bases (A) and (G) to form complementary pairs with the pyrimidine bases (T) and (C), respectively, on an adjacent strand of DNA is the fundamental property that permits accurate replication of DNA and transmission of stored information.
